May 2025 - Apr 2026Quay Street area has the highest crime rate of 33 local areas in Central , and the highest crime rate of 456 local areas in Middlesbrough .
This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.
The overall crime rate in the area around Quay Street (TS2 1AX) in the last 12 months was 4459.9 per 1,000 residents and was 711.9% higher than the Central average (549.3 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 496 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 5 cases , up 150.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Bicycle theft ( 150.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-25.3%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 616 (≈ 2146.3 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 6.9%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-68.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Quay Street (TS2 1AX),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Woodside Street, where police recorded 94 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Russell Street (37 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
